2 teens die in ORV rollover crash

WHEATLAND TOWNSHIP, Mich. (WOOD) - Two teenagers died after the off-road vehicle they were riding rolled over and landed on top of them.
The Mount Pleasant boys' names haven't been released yet.
The teens were riding in a field on private property in Wheatland Township around 7:32 p.m. Monday. Both victims were wearing seat belts, however, the ORV's roll bars had been removed, police said.
The 13-year-old boys were found by one of their fathers and a sibling. The ORV was removed off the boys who were unresponsive. As 911 was called, CPR was performed.
Mecosta County sheriff's deputies and rescue personnel arrived at the scene but could not save the boys who were pronounced dead at the scene.
